Transaction 74d94e96a4342a7ceb249fd7de8fb65abc162f937fbe39fa7ef2ea3356f2104c
1 Input
1 Output
-
74d94e96a4342a7ceb249fd7de8fb65abc162f937fbe39fa7ef2ea3356f2104c:0
- value
- 1142688
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 511d6061b8c0da6cc4be6f038ccdf9d6d5370ba8 OP_EQUAL
- address
- 395urCLxMWXWJu13tPWNiFTu8dMFp2KBRC